Students at the Hannibal Middle School will not be switching to distance learning next week, after all.

Superintendent Susan Johnson announced Wednesday that the switch would be made due to a shortage of staff.

Then, Thursday, Governor Parson and Education Director Vandeven announced relaxed regulations for student and staff quarantine after exposure to COVID-19.

Vandeven said that if the person diagnosed with COVID and the person exposed are both wearing masks, the person exposed does not need to quarantine.

The easing of the guidelines means in person learning will continue for students at the Hannibal Middle School.
